Touring cycling around Rockledge, Florida, is characterized by its flat coastal plains and proximity to the Indian River Lagoon. The region features a network of paved and hard-packed trails, often running alongside waterways and through natural preserves. Elevations are minimal, making for generally accessible routes. The landscape includes diverse ecosystems such as hardwood hammocks, pine flatwoods, and marshlands, providing varied scenery for cyclists.

The Hubert Humphrey Bridge was built in 1962, and in 1968, Hubert H. Humphrey dedicated it. The Merritt Island Causeway connects Cocoa, Merritt Island, and Cocoa Beach.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many touring cycling routes are available in Rockledge?

Rockledge offers a selection of 10 touring cycling routes, catering to various preferences. The majority of these routes are considered easy, making them accessible for many cyclists.

Are there easy touring cycling routes suitable for beginners or families?

Yes, Rockledge is well-suited for beginners and families, with 9 out of 10 routes classified as easy. These routes typically feature minimal elevation changes and often follow paved or hard-packed trails. A great option is the Rockledge Drive Cycle Route, which offers picturesque views along the Indian River.

What are some scenic highlights I can expect to see while cycling in Rockledge?

Cycling in Rockledge often provides beautiful waterfront views along the Indian River Lagoon, where you might spot wildlife like manatees and dolphins. Routes like the East Coast Greenway segment offer excellent opportunities for birdwatching. The region also features diverse ecosystems, including hardwood hammocks and pine flatwoods, adding to the varied scenery.

Are there any longer or more challenging touring cycling routes in the area?

While most routes are easy, there is one moderate route available for those seeking a longer ride. The Riverfront Park – View of Hubert Humphrey Bridge loop from Viera is a 27.9-mile (44.9 km) trail that leads through lush greenery and alongside Linear Park Lake, typically taking about 2 hours and 33 minutes to complete.

Can I find circular touring cycling routes in Rockledge?

Yes, several routes in Rockledge are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the Riverfront Park – View of Hubert Humphrey Bridge loop from Viera and the Riverfront Park – View of Hubert Humphrey Bridge loop from Kerry Park, offering convenient options for your ride.

What kind of wildlife might I encounter on the touring cycling trails?

The Rockledge area is rich in wildlife. Along the Indian River Lagoon, you might spot manatees and dolphins. The nearby Viera Wetlands are known for a wide array of birds, turtles, frogs, snakes, and alligators. The Merritt Island National Wildlife Refuge, accessible via some trails, is a haven for over 500 species of wildlife, especially birds.

What do other touring cyclists enjoy most about cycling in Rockledge?

The touring cycling routes in Rockledge are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.2 stars from over 5 reviews. Cyclists often praise the scenic waterfront paths, the dedicated trail systems, and the accessibility of routes for various ability levels.

Are there any notable landmarks or attractions near the cycling routes?

Yes, several attractions are close to the cycling routes. You can visit Riverfront Park, or explore the Brevard Zoo. The region also offers proximity to Cocoa Beach and Cocoa Village, which has shops and restaurants, making for pleasant destinations to cycle to.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Rockledge?

Rockledge's mild climate makes it suitable for cycling year-round. However, the cooler, drier months from late fall through spring (roughly November to April) are generally preferred to avoid the peak heat and humidity of summer, offering more comfortable riding conditions.

Are there options for shorter touring cycling routes?

Absolutely. For a shorter ride, the Rockledge Drive Cycle Route is 6.4 miles (10.3 km) and takes about 35 minutes. Another easy option is the East Coast Greenway segment, which is 8.9 miles (14.3 km).

Where can I find parking for touring cycling trails in Rockledge?

Many of the touring cycling routes in Rockledge are accessible from various points, including local parks and trailheads. For routes like those around Riverfront Park, designated parking areas are typically available. For specific routes, checking the individual komoot tour page will often provide details on starting points and parking.

Are there any cafes or places to eat near the cycling routes?

While specific cafes directly on every trail are not guaranteed, the region offers options. Cocoa Village, which is connected by routes like 'River Road' (Indian River Drive), features various shops and restaurants, making it a convenient stop for refreshments during or after your ride.
